Design and Portability

The LG Gram 16 2026 is renowned for its ultra-lightweight design. Weighing just around 2.6 pounds, it is one of the lightest 16-inch laptops available. Its slim profile makes it ideal for remote workers who need to carry their device frequently. Despite its lightness, it boasts a sturdy build with a magnesium alloy chassis, ensuring durability for daily use.

Performance and Hardware

The laptop is powered by the latest Intel Core i7 processor, paired with up to 32GB of RAM. This combination ensures smooth multitasking, efficient handling of demanding applications, and quick data processing. Storage options include SSDs up to 1TB, providing ample space and fast access speeds, which are crucial for remote work tasks such as video editing, data analysis, and document management.

Display and Battery Life

The 16-inch display features a 2560x1600 resolution with vibrant colors and sharp details. Its anti-glare coating reduces eye strain during long working hours. Battery life is impressive, with up to 20 hours of usage on a single charge, allowing remote workers to stay productive without constantly searching for power outlets.

Connectivity and Features

The LG Gram 16 2026 offers a comprehensive set of ports, including Thunderbolt 4, USB-C, USB-A, HDMI, and a headphone jack. It also supports Wi-Fi 6E and Bluetooth 5.2 for fast and reliable wireless connections. Security features include a fingerprint reader and facial recognition, enhancing data protection for remote workers handling sensitive information.
